[Barcelona, Spain] Barcelona Airport T1 Sala VIP Miro
The Sala VIP Miro Lounge in Terminal 1 of El Prat Airport in Barcelona, Spain, is a facility mainly for passengers on international flights to destinations outside the EU, and is used by many passengers on long-distance flights. After passing through immigration, go up the escalator, pass the duty-free shop on the left, and go down the stairs to the back. It's nice that they have prosciutto and jamon serrano here. All drinks are served by the bottle. There is a wide variety of breads and pizzas. There were only newspapers and magazines in Spanish. Wi-Fi, power outlets, and shower rooms are also available. This airport has no other restaurants after immigration, so it's a very useful place. I had a comfortable time.

[Barcelona International Airport, Spain] Difficult! How to conquer Barcelona International Airport ◎
I used Terminal 1.
Immigration and immigration are in the same terminal, and there are a lot of people.
It's a big airport.
When you enter the country, head straight to Baggage Claim!
When you leave the country, if you make a purchase over a certain amount,
you can go to the duty-free counter before your baggage is inspected by simply holding up the barcode for auto check!
(It's smoother if you get the Global Blue app)
The tax-free amount will be refunded after 2-3 days.
There is no immigration if you are traveling within the EU.
So it might be a bit confusing to find the immigration...
After the baggage inspection, head straight to the D and E counters on the right, then take the escalator to the upper floor.
There are almost no restaurants after immigration, so be careful how you spend your time!
There was one lounge after immigration.
There are many shops, such as cafes and places to eat prosciutto sandwiches and hamburgers, so you can spend your time comfortably.

【Spain】Barcelona Airport
The airport is huge and if you are departing from Barcelona make sure you are in the correct terminal (T1 or T2)! The airport is bright and everything is very clean. The inspection is relatively slow because the scanners also check the luggage themselves to see if they find anything. If you have priority, there is a separate queue area. There are many shops in the airport, as well as a food court. You may have to walk a long way to get to your gate, so always check where your gate is and it's best to allow 2 hours to be safe.

The last thing I didn't want happened 😭😭😭
Just the night before returning home, the passport was stolen by the thief!
Seeing that my bag was opened, I looked for it again and again but nothing😭
I feel so desperate!🥲
。
。
。
。
Must! Must! Must tell myself to calm down!!
1. Call cut credit card, cut debit card
(Not sure if the bank will wave that amount, but a phone call will be better)
2. Go to the police station to report the crime (but it must take a long time, because no one may speak English, and they are really a bit slow in doing things~)
3. Rethink what you have in it to report
4. Hong Kong can call 1828 Immigration Department in overseas Hong Kong help phone, they will help you send information to embassies in different areas, then do documents will be much faster
Because I didn't see the passport, I immediately went to WeChat to find practical information
1. Attention 🔥Chinese Consulate General in Barcelona🔥
2. Call the 24-hour insurance number now:
0034-932125622 (Landline)
0034-688306666 (Mobile)
3. The 24-hour person will most likely ask you to call again during office hours Monday through Friday
4. The address is the consular office address: Carrer Lleó XIII 34, Barcelona
🌟I happened to be Monday to Friday, so I called at 9:30 am, they said they had received the information sent to Hong Kong Immigration, I immediately took a taxi to the embassy to fill in the information. After filling in the information, they said they would have their documents in an hour!! The point is that I went in the morning and caught the afternoon flight ✈️ Very moved!
After receiving the new card, remember to call the airline immediately to change the information. If you can't change it, you can go to the airport and explain the situation to the ground staff. They basically have no problem. Maybe too many people have stolen their passports 😭😭😭
Have fun everyone~ Be safe~ Pay attention to your belongings

Llobregat delta - a gem in Barcelona
absolutely off the beaten path and not on the list of most visitors, the entire area of the delta of the Llobregat river is absolutely stunning. Lots of protected walkways bike paths and nature preserves, with watershed and many species of migratory birds. If you love nature it is absolutely worth a short side trip from the airport and into the delta area. just beautiful and relaxing ##Llobregat
